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
80536544579 6539628018 94767
8945677 1110014
8945677 1110014
2981760 448 616049739 5606
All about undefined
Interested in learning more?
8945677 1110014
2981760 448 616049739 5606
See more
1921342 9422462
83817 0478 96896347458 7351411
See more
848960049 06 122774
2940667 42009802310 20
See more